    Comments Thread For: Chavez Jr. Passes on Roach, Will Remain With Garcia

    krikya360.com reported two weeks ago that former WBC middleweight champion Julio Cesar Chavez Jr. (49-2-1, 32KOs) was very interested in reunited with his former trainer Freddie Roach.

    Chavez Jr. parted ways with Roach last year. The breakup happened not long after the boxer had left Top Rank and signed with manager/adviser Al Haymon.

    He worked earlier this year with Joe Goossen for one fight and then hired Robert Garcia to train him for his July decision victory over Marco Reyes.
